Hello Guys, I am an August filer myself. My advise is for everyone who hasn't received an NOA1 is to be patient. I was a little worried myself because I filed for the K-1 petition on Aug 22rd. This was right after they increased the fees.

But I did received my NOA1 on October 3rd. Took over 40 days, but it did show up. Yea, when you worry, you think of all the scenarios that maybe your petitions got lost or stolen. Trust me, I was worried myself.

I was so worried and even called USCIS, but they assured me that I will get a letter/notice one way or the other and they told me they are delayed because of the load of applications.

Remember when you sent your petitions in, make sure you keep your delivery confirmations.

Also, remember its always best to pay with a personal check so that you can track if the check was cashed.

I actually checked my online banking everyday until one day my check was cashed. My online banking has image viewer that you can check what checks are being cleared. I was able to see my CASE# on the back of the canceled check

After that I went online and check the status of my case. I received my NOA1 three days after my check was cashed.

Just be patient..... Good luck.

Just saw the USCIS update on form processing,

As of October 19, 2007, USCIS has completed initial data entry and issued receipt notices for applications and petitions received on or before the dates indicated:

California Service Center

Form Number Date Received

I-130 8/30/2007

N-400 8/02/2007

All Other Forms 9/29/2007

I just got off the phone with USCIS and they claim that I-129f forms are included in the the "All Other Forms" catagory. OK then, any day now. Also I asked about the reports that some October filers are getting thier NOA1's already and the woman assured me that regardless of when the NOA1 is received by the petitioner all september filers are "in front of" october filers, just like the august filers are ahead of us and so on and so on. The forms are processed in the order they are recieved at the office.

So, we all just gotta hang in there.
